"The Crucible Guard contains many brilliant scientists and alchemists, all segregated into various research orders or combat cells based on their areas of expertise. Combat alchemists, for example, are those individuals with a skill not just in alchemy but in its battlefield application. Often they will sneak onto the battlefield themselves, where they can test all manner of strange brews on the enemy.

Some combat alchemists prefer scientific observation from afar, as it is much more likely you’ll live long enough to record and study your data tomorrow. These cautious types are equipped with long-range alchemical projectors—tubelike weapons that use gas propellant to fire cannisters of chemicals deep into enemy ranks. As long as the alchemist’s aim is true, the results are not only fascinating but occur at a distance that promotes a long life of continued study and alchemical application.

Thoughts on Containment Operatives

Containment Operatives in a nutshell

PP's announcement blurb: Containment Operatives are a 3-model unit armed with long-range alchemical projectors, which can fire three different types of alchemical cannisters via their Attack Types. Some of these Attack Types are purely offensive, such as their Weaponized Psychotropic attack, while others are meant to be beneficial to friendly models. The Hull Tincture attack, for example, does no damage but instead heals all friendly Faction constructs within in its AOE.

The Containment Operatives are a versatile unit that works well with a wide variety of army types, though they particularly appreciate warcasters who can supplement their ranged attacks, such as Marshal General Baldwin Gearhart."

Whereas Combat Alchemists are a close range unit that set up other models with debuffs such as ice cage the Containment Operatives have more of an offensive role and offer...

1) Hull Tincture - your long range repair tool, this shot type is of slightly reduced value when Cutting Edge is a theme benefit.

2) Acid Bomb - although this shot type is also on the combat alchemists the significantly increased range really comes into its own on these guys.

3) Weaponized Psychotropic - useful to take high value Warrior models out of the game for a turn. With reduced LOS they probably won’t be able to charge or aim.

Combos & Synergies

  • Baldwin - Veteran Leader makes them RAT 7 and Snipe and Arching Fire lets them deliver their shots deep into enemy lines and harass key support pieces. Deceleration helps them survive blasts.
  • Lukas - put a Burning Ash template on them to trigger Prowl
  • Mackay or a Railless Interceptor has exhaust fumes which they can hide in.

Drawbacks & Downsides

  • 3 person units are rarely worth dedicating spell support to.
  • Prima Materia warjacks and battle engines already heal themselves, and while Prospero may appreciate the heal it’s a bit of a waste of a 2.6 point model.
  • Expensive points wise.
  • They have no game into corrosion immune non warrior models like the Corruptor or Slag Troll unless you can remove the immunity with a Vulcan.

Tricks & Tips

  • Weaponized Psychotropic reduces the LOS for everything the model tries to do.
    • Obviously when they try to target your models with ranged attacks or charges, their LOS will be hampered.
    • Less obviously, when they try to target each other with buffs (such as Battle Plans, Empower, Consume Fury, etc) then they're going to have problems with LOS too.
    • It has no "living" clause meaning it applies to Asphyxious4 and every kind of Archon, crippling them severely.
